Tensor is the largest NFT marketplace on Solana: 60-70% of Solana NFT volume flows through Tensor's marketplace protocols every single day. Tensor launched in July 2022 and gained momentum for offering a fast & pro NFT trading experience on Solana. It quickly rose to the #1 NFT marketplace spot in less than a year. Since then, the vast majority of Solana NFT collectors and traders use Tensor as their daily NFT marketplace as it offers the widest coverage of the newest NFT projects on Solana.

Pegged 1:1 to the US dollar, USDS is minted by locking crypto assets as collateral and is fully upgradeable from DAI at a 1:1 ratio. Beyond price stability, USDS offers native yield through the Sky Savings Rate, governance token rewards via SKY, and is available across multiple chains including Ethereum and Solana.
